Gmail is a popular email service developed by Google in 2004. Since its launch, it has become one of the most widely used email services worldwide, with over 1.8 billion active users as of 2021. Gmail offers a range of features and benefits that make it a preferred choice for personal and business use alike. One of the key advantages of Gmail is its user-friendly interface. The layout is simple and easy to navigate, with the ability to customize the display according to user preferences. The inbox is organized into categories such as Primary, Social, Promotions, and Updates, which helps to keep emails organized and makes it easier to find important messages. Additionally, Gmail offers a powerful search function that allows users to quickly locate specific emails, even from years ago. Gmail also offers a significant amount of storage space for emails and attachments. Users can store up to 15GB of data for free, which is more than enough for most individuals. For users who require additional storage, Google offers paid plans with varying levels of storage capacity. Another advantage of Gmail is its integration with other Google services, such as Google Drive, Google Calendar, and Google Meet. This allows users to seamlessly manage their emails, documents, appointments, and video meetings all in one place. It also makes collaboration with others much more convenient, as files can be shared directly from Google Drive without the need for email attachments. Gmail also has robust spam and phishing protection, which helps to keep users safe from malicious emails. The service uses machine learning algorithms to detect and block suspicious emails, and it also provides warnings when users receive emails that may be potentially harmful. In addition, Gmail offers a range of customization options for users to personalize their experience. Users can choose from a variety of themes and colors to customize the appearance of their inbox. They can also create labels to categorize their emails and apply filters to automate actions such as archiving, marking as read, or forwarding to specific addresses. Gmail also offers a mobile app for iOS and Android devices, which allows users to access their emails on the go. The app provides all the same features as the desktop version, making it easy to manage emails, attachments, and contacts from anywhere. Overall, Gmail is a powerful email service that offers a range of features and benefits for personal and business use alike. Its user-friendly interface, integration with other Google services, robust spam and phishing protection, and customization options make it a top choice for millions of users worldwide.

Login

Follow these steps:

  1. Goto the website https://myaccount.google.com/
  2. Login with your username and password
  3. Scroll left to locate Data & personalization and click it
  4. Click on the link or button that says ‘Delete a service or your account’
  5. Click on the link or button that says Delete a service
  6. Click on the link or button that says Gmail and then click Delete
